These directions will only work with Eudora in Paid (Pro) or Sponsored mode. Eudora cannot handle multiple personalities in Light mode. If you are using Eudora in Light mode, we suggest switching to Sponsored or Paid mode, or using a different email client.
Click on the Personalities tab (the tab with two faces on it).
Right-click in the box above the tabs and select "New..."
Click "Skip directly to advanced account setup", then click "Finish".
On the "Generic Properties" tab, enter a name for this account in the
"Personality Name:" box. Enter the name you want displayed when you send
email in the "Real Name:" box. Enter the POP email address "Return Address:" box. Enter the
POP email address in the "Login Name:" box. Enter mail.first-web.net in
the "SMTP Server:" box. Check the "Authentication allowed"
checkbox if it is not already checked. Click the drop-down menu under "Secure
Sockets when Sending" and select "Never" from the menu. Click the "Incoming
Mail" tab.
Enter mail.first-web.net in the "Server:" box. Click the radio button
next to "POP" if it is not already selected. If you are planning on
accessing your email from more than one computer or through First-WebMail, check the
"Leave mail on server" checkbox; otherwise, leave it unchecked. Click the
radio button next to "Passwords" if it is not already selected. Click the
drop-down menu under "Secure Sockets when Receiving" and select "Never" from the
menu. Click "OK" and you're done! You can now send and receive email using your
new POP email account.
